Handlebar Sizing and Clamp Diameter
Most flat-handlebar brake levers fit a 22 mm or 22.2 mm clamp, often listed as 7/8 inch. Road drop-bar levers integrate into the hood and are measured by the handlebar diameter they wrap, but the clamp region still matters when adapting flat-bar levers to road builds. Before ordering, measure your handlebar where the lever band sits. A loose clamp creates flex and squealing; an overly tight clamp can score the bar or crack the housing. If you ride a BMX or youth bike, confirm whether the bar is oversize or standard, as some universal kits only cover the common 22 mm range. Some riser bars run 25.4 mm, which requires a different clamp or a shim.
Brake Type Compatibility
Not every lever pulls the same amount of cable. V-brake and linear-pull levers pull more cable than traditional cantilever or road caliper levers. Using the wrong combination results in spongy braking or a lever that bottoms out against the grip. If you are replacing only the lever and keeping existing calipers, match the lever to your brake category. Road flat-bar conversions sometimes require a road-specific lever, such as a Shimano SORA or Tiagra model, because they generate the shorter cable pull that road calipers need. Mechanical disc brakes use their own cable pull ratio, so check that any lever you consider is explicitly listed as mechanical-disc compatible; otherwise braking will feel wooden or overly strong.
Material and Lever Shape
Aluminum alloy levers dominate the market because they resist corrosion and withstand impacts without cracking. Composite or resin bodies, common on some premium branded sets, can be lighter and offer ergonomic sculpting, but they may degrade faster under UV exposure if stored outdoors. Two-finger levers are the standard for mountain and hybrid bikes, giving you enough leverage while keeping one or two fingers on the grip. Four-finger designs exist on vintage or comfort bikes and provide more surface area but less precise modulation. Consider the reach adjustment as well; riders with smaller hands often benefit from levers that offer a shorter reach setting or a more compact blade.
Installation and Cable Routing
Swapping brake levers is a manageable home repair if you have fresh cable housing and the correct cable cutters. Start by releasing tension at the brake caliper, then snip the cable end cap and slide the old inner wire out. Remove the grip, loosen the old lever clamp, and slide the new lever into position. Some Shimano models include T-type cable routing that guides the housing along the bar for a cleaner look. When threading new cables, avoid kinks and ensure the housing ends are fully seated in the lever body. After installation, squeeze the lever firmly several times to seat the housing, then re-tune the barrel adjuster at the caliper so the lever engages roughly halfway through its travel.
Maintenance and Longevity
Brake levers are low-maintenance, but they are not maintenance-free. Periodically check the pivot bolt for looseness; a wobbly lever reduces power and can snap under hard braking. If the lever return feels sluggish, drip a small amount of light lubricant into the pivot and work the lever repeatedly. Avoid heavy grease that attracts grit. Inspect the clamp region for corrosion, especially on steel handlebars, and replace cables at least once a season if you ride in wet or gritty conditions. Aluminum levers can develop burrs after a crash; file down any sharp edges so they do not cut into the cable or your gloves.

Common Mistakes to Avoid
- Mixing a V-brake lever with road calipers, which produces weak, late-engagement braking.
- Assuming all 22 mm clamps fit every 22 mm bar; check for shimmed oversize tubing.
- Reusing old cable housing with a new lever, which can mask an otherwise clean install with mushy feel.
- Over-tightening the clamp bolt and cracking a composite or alloy body on first ride.
- Buying a shifter/brake combo for a drivetrain speed the pod does not support.

FAQ
Do I need different levers for disc brakes?
Only for mechanical discs. Hydraulic systems use a master cylinder built into the lever body, so the lever is matched to the caliper by the manufacturer and is not interchangeable with cable-actuated units.
Can I use a flat-bar lever on drop bars?
Generally no, because drop-bar levers also shift or integrate with brake cable routing differently. A road flat-bar conversion should use a dedicated flat-bar road lever such as Shimano SORA or Tiagra.
How tight should the clamp be?
Snug enough that the lever does not rotate under hard braking, but not so tight that the body deforms or the bar finish is crushed. Most installers aim for roughly 4 to 5 Nm on the clamp bolt.
